
Love chocolate? Cravings for chocolate have been the downfall of many dieters on their way to weight loss. Now scientists have the answer to managing food cravings: exercise.
Chocoholics can walk away their food cravings with a 15-minute stroll | Mail Online reports:
“‘Neuroscientists believe common processes in the reward centres of the brain between drug and food addictions, and it may be that exercise effects brain chemicals that help to regulate mood and cravings. This could be good news for people who struggle to manage their cravings for sugary snacks and want to lose weight.’
Previous research has suggested that 97 per cent of women and 68 per cent of men experience food cravings.
Craved foods tend to be calorie-dense, fatty or sugary foods, with chocolate being the most commonly reported. “
